Gluten-free custard cake provides 285 calories per 100 g. A 100 g serving also contains 39.6 g of carbohydrates, 12.4 g of fat, and 4.8 g of protein.
Yes, this gluten-free custard cake is listed as compatible with gluten-free diets. It contains eggs and dairy, so it is not suitable for people with egg or dairy allergies.
